2. Understanding CNC Gantry Milling Machines
CNC Gantry Milling Machines are advanced machining tools used to shape and carve various materials with unparalleled precision. They utilize computer numerical control (CNC) systems to guide the milling process, ensuring consistent and accurate results. These machines are renowned for their versatility, allowing manufacturers to produce intricate components for diverse applications.
3. The Evolution of Fixed Beam Technology
Fixed Beam technology represents a significant advancement in CNC Gantry Milling Machines. Traditionally, these machines featured moving beams that carried the cutting tools across the workpiece. However, the introduction of Fixed Beam technology eliminated the need for a moving beam, resulting in increased stability and cutting precision. The fixed structure ensures minimal vibrations, enabling the machine to achieve exceptional accuracy even with complex milling operations.
4. Benefits of CNC Gantry Milling Machines with Fixed Beam
4.1 Enhanced Precision: The fixed beam design eliminates the potential for beam deflection, ensuring superior precision throughout the milling process. This translates into high-quality finished products and reduced rework, saving both time and resources for manufacturers.
4.2 Improved Productivity: With the elimination of moving beams, CNC Gantry Milling Machines with Fixed Beam offer faster and more efficient milling operations. The increased stability allows for higher feed rates, resulting in shorter cycle times and enhanced productivity.
4.3 Versatility: These machines excel in machining various materials, including metals, plastics, and composites. The fixed beam design enables them to handle complex and intricate milling tasks with ease, making them suitable for a wide range of industries and applications.
4.4 Cost Savings: The precision and efficiency provided by CNC Gantry Milling Machines with Fixed Beam contribute to significant cost savings for manufacturers. Reduced rework, improved productivity, and shorter cycle times result in optimized manufacturing processes and reduced operational expenses.
